By Bruce Haring pmc-editorial-manager UPDATE: The New York Times issued a statement today admitting that a controversial op-ed it published on Wednesday did not meet its standards.
More than 800 staff members signed a letter protesting the publication of an op-ed Wednesday from Arkansas Republican Sen.
